Five Good Books by Kadance Delahanty

December 4, 2024

These are some books that I’ve read and think would be good books to read. 

1. The One and Only Ivan

This book is about a gorilla in a circus at the mall. It's in the perspective of Ivan. A new elephant named Ruby comes and Stella, another elephant, takes care of her. It is a sad book, but with a happy ending. 

2. The School for Good and Evil

This book is about two girls who are best friends, Agatha and Sophie. Sophie treats their friendship like her just doing a good deed. Every year two teens get taken by something, a monster. This year it's Agatha and Sophie. All these kids are taken to a school for good and evil. This school teaches them how to become good and evil to have their own fairytales. When they get taken Sophie and Agatha are both expecting for Sophie to be good and Agatha to be evil. BUT it turns out to be the opposite. Read to find out how it ends. 

3. Tuesday at the Castle 

This book is about Celie trying to find her parents. Castle Glower every Tuesday grows a new room, turret, or whole wing. Celie has been trying to map castle flowers. When her parents disappear and the counselors from neighboring countries try to advise them, - even the castle knows something is wrong. When a tower room that is full of random objects appears when Celie needs it and a secret passageway appears that the councilors don't want them to know about. This is a page turning story that you might not be able to put down. Read to find out more. 

4. Flunked

This is a story about Gilly the daughter of a shoemaker in the kingdom of Enchantasia. Gilly has five brothers and sisters and lives in a run down boot, you have to get creative to make ends meet. Gilly’s a pretty good thief. Until she got caught. She was sent to FTRS (Fairy Tale Reform School). The teachers are former villains. She meets Kayla and Jax, they become good friends. But there is something weird going on. There is a battle brewing and Gilly wonders how good these bad guys are. Read the book to find out what happens to Gilly and her friends.

5. Liars Society

Weatherby is a normal girl that likes to sail. Her and Skip enter a sailing competition, no one expects them to win. But they end up winning anyway. Afterwards, a teacher from the prestigious school, named Boston, comes up and invites Weatherby to come on scholarship. Later, when she is taking down her sails she figures out that her sails weren’t the right size. She cheated….


Every member of Jack's wealthy and privileged family. His family is legacy at the Boston school. Most of Jack's family is a part of a secret society named Last Heir. He really wants to impress his father. But Jack has a secret of his own… one that could ruin everything.


When the money for the Hart Isle field trip is stolen, Jack and Weatherby and a couple others get chosen to play a high stakes game and solve the mystery of the missing money. If they win, They’ll be selected to join the oldest, very powerful secret society in the world - If they lose.. Well they better not lose or maybe their secrets aren’t very safe. To find out more read The Liars Society.
